【发布时间】:2013-01-28 13:46:53
【问题描述】:
我正在使用 d3 编写一个模拟演示。我想展示解决方案状态的演变。
如果我在模拟循环中嵌入 d3 渲染,那么浏览器直到最后都不会显示任何内容。应该很忙吧。
我想要实现的是在主循环中进行一些计算、一些 d3 更新,然后等待所有转换完成。
由于转换是异步的,我无法找到等待它们的方法。
使用 setInterval 来运行主循环是可行的,但不是很好。
是否有“通常”的方法来实现使用 d3 转换锁定步长计算的目标?
【问题讨论】:
标签: d3.js